1,25(OH)(2)D(3) suppresses COX-2 up-regulation and thromboxane production in placental trophoblast cells in response to hypoxic stimulation
In this study, we determined if vitamin D could inhibit oxidative stress-induced thromboxane production by placental trophoblasts.
